1. The Classic Brick Layout


Classic brick pavers remain a timeless choice for those seeking a traditional look with a touch of elegance. Their sturdy, rectangular shape allows for various patterns like the herringbone or running bond, which add a sophisticated flair to your backyard. Ideal for both contemporary and classic homes, brick pavers provide durability and charm that can withstand Nova Scotia’s climate. 2. Sleek Modern Concrete


For a minimalist and modern aesthetic, concrete pavers are the way to go. With clean lines and a sleek surface, concrete offers a versatile canvas for your patio design. Often available in larger slabs, they create a smoother, more expansive outdoor area. Set against lush green lawns or surrounded by vibrant garden beds, concrete pavers make a bold statement. 3. Natural Stone Elegance


Nothing beats the natural beauty and elegance of stone pavers. Options like slate, granite, or limestone add a level of sophistication and uniqueness to any outdoor space. Each stone is distinct, offering a variety of colors and textures that blend harmoniously with the natural Nova Scotian landscape. While these pavers require a bit more investment, the result is a durable, high-end patio that invites relaxation and admiration.


4. Cobblestone Charm


Looking to evoke an old-world charm? Cobblestone pavers could be your answer. Perfect for creating a rustic, country feel, cobblestones are small, naturally rounded stones that fit together to form a charming, uneven surface. They are ideal for those wanting to add character and history to their backyard. Cobblestone patios are especially stunning in garden settings, where their irregular shapes complement the organic flow of plants and flowers.


5. Versatile Interlocking Pavers


Interlocking pavers provide an excellent mix of practicality and design flexibility. Available in various shapes, colors, and textures, they can mimic the look of natural stone or brick at a fraction of the cost. Moreover, their design allows for easy installation and repair, making them a convenient choice for homeowners in Halifax and beyond.
